Apple recently released iOS 4.0.1, an update for the iPhone operating system. iOS 4.0.1 is available for iPhone users with iPhone 3G, 3GS and 4 devices.  

To deliver the best possible service experience, Microsoft Online Services is requiring users with devices running iOS 4.0.0 to update their devices to iOS 4.0.1 by July 29, 2010. Information about installing iOS 4.0.1 can be found in the Apple support knowledgebase, Article DL1061.

iOS 4.0.1 contains updates for several issues, including the configuration patch needed for iOS4 devices to use Exchange ActiveSync with Exchange Online. We reported about the configuration patch in a previous post to this Team Blog, and Apple confirmed the problem and remediation offered by iOS 4.0.1 in the Apple support knowledgebase, Article TS3398.

After July 29, users that have not updated iOS4 devices to iOS 4.0.1 will be unable to connect to Exchange Online via Exchange ActiveSync to send and receive email and synchronize message and calendar items. This only affects users with devices running iOS4.0.0; devices with previous versions of Apple iOS, such as iOS3, are unaffected.
